               THE RESERVOIR----DR.K.G.BALAKRISHNAN

The Pure the clear transparent;
                    The colorless and the odorless;
                    The inmost, the vast the deep;
                    The aquamarine; the magnificent!
                    The great lake, I feel the cool
                    That preserve, the warm vibrating
                    To the Note enchanting zigzagging;
                    The enigmatic blossoming to the smile;
                    The Thought breezing, they patting hale;
                    The Tempest roaring smashing, the insane
                    They hoot; water flow in an' out, theMain.

Me the lunatic, swimming diving
                    An' floating calm; boating everywhere;
                    Shipping to the unknown as Gulliver did;
                    Enjoying the candid, trembling bewildering;
                    Circus, trapeze; acrobat an' at times buffoon;
                    At last returning to the greenroom, to the cabin!

Often I dream am I the Alilakkannan-
                    The spore legendary on the banyan leaf-
                    Floating in theGreatOcean, the thought-bank,
                   The eternal Reservoir of bounds infinite!
                   The Space.
